# Quillhaven Environments: Canary Gating

Quillhaven deploys pass through dev, staging, and canary before full production. Canary receives 5% of traffic in the Marrowdale region and is gated on error rate, p95 latency, and queue depth. If any gate trips, rollout halts automatically and support sees a banner in the ops console. When customers ask why a release is paused, check the gate thresholds first. The canary gate configuration currently in force is listed below.

deployment values, yagef-yawip:
ELIOX_PIN=5303
ELIOX_METRICS_HOST=metrics.eliox.paliqworks.corp
ELIOX_LOG_LEVEL=error
ELIOX_TENANT=praiel

**Soft-deleted orders reappearing.** If rows in `orders` show up in customer views despite `deleted_at` being set, the Bramlett read replica is likely serving a stale materialized view. Refresh it via the admin job, not a manual SQL call. Check that the API layer filters on `deleted_at IS NULL`; a recent Ostermeyer deploy dropped that clause once before. Hard deletes are never permitted. To trigger the view refresh through the ops endpoint, authenticate with the token below.

login token, tagef-tagep: eyJhbGciOiJIUzI1NiIsInR5cCI6IkpXVCJ9.eyJzdWIiOiIBXyeYEoalzIn0.6TI7VhOJMHm9

Visitor policy — Quiet Room, Level 9, Harrowgate House. Visitors may not enter the quiet room unescorted. Night shift: escort visitors in, log the time, keep noise to nil. No calls, no food. Maximum stay one hour. Lights stay dimmed after 22:00. Report any damage to the duty supervisor immediately. To admit an escorted visitor after hours, enter the following pass code at the door.

door code, tajof-kageg: bdg-QVDCE-3

Subject: Key rotation for the StencilFlow history API

Hi plugin folks,

Quick heads-up: we're rotating the key for the history service that backs undo/redo in StencilFlow. If your plugin snapshots or replays edit history, you'll need to swap keys before Friday, or undo calls will start bouncing. Everything else stays the same — endpoints, scopes, rate limits. The new key to drop into your plugin config is:

gateway credential: vxb3-p91